191 VILLA TERRACOTTA PEA GREEN METAL

 

1923-32. Uncatalogued and available on scenic plots through 1942. Steel construction, two story plus attic design with added wing (called a 'sun porch' or 'train room' by many collectors). Enameled base, walls, hip roof with chimney and with or without two large dormers. Separate window and door inserts. Open porch area with flat roof surrounded by decorative railing. Some with decal or rubber-stamped 'NO. 191 VILLA/MADE BY/THE LIONEL CORPORATION/NEW YORK' in black on underside of base. Illuminated. 7 1/8 x 5 x 5 1/4 high. Many variations are known. Bases may be painted mojave, tan, hiawatha gray or pea green. Walls may be enameled cream, yellow, terracotta or red crackle or lithographed to represent dark or light red brick. Porches may be enameled ivory, cream or yellow. Dormers (when present) may be enameled cream, yellow, sand, light red, crackle red or pea green. Roofs may be enameled red, light red, pea green, apple green or gray. Porch roofs may be cream, sand, mustard, mojave or hiawatha gray. Window inserts may be ivory, pea green, apple green or Stephen Girard green. Doors may be ivory, brown, maroon, red, pea green, apple green, Stephen Girard green or simulated wood grain. Chimneys may be lithographed brick or enameled cream, sand or yellow. Yellow is probably the rarest. Roof railings may be gold or nickel and roof paint may be pea green, dark green, gray or red.
